in the USAKansas State University is a medium-sized public college offering numerous disciplines along with psychology majors and located in
Manhattan,
Kansas. The college was opened in 1863 and is presently offering bachelor's, certificates, master's, and doctoral degrees in 3 psychology programs.
Kansas State University is quite expensive - depending on the program, tuition price varies around $28,000 per year. If you are seeking a cheaper alternative, check
